Good Samaritan Dies In Horrific Bay Bridge Crash

A Danville man who stopped to help a disabled motorist on the Oakland-San Francisco Bay Bridge died when he was struck by a car and hurled into on-coming traffic, according to the California Highway Patrol.

The Alameda County Coroner's Bureau late Wednesday night identified the man as Anthony Christopher Shafer, 36.

According to authorities, Shafer had stopped to help at the scene of another incident on westbound Interstate Highway 80 just east of Treasure Island when a vehicle struck him, sending him airborne into another vehicle.

He was fatally injured when he flew onto the hood and through the windshield.

The crash was reported to the California Highway Patrol at 7:53 p.m., CHP Officer A. Paulson said.

Shafer was transported to Highland Hospital in Oakland where he died, according to officials. The coroner was reportedly notified of Shafer's death at about 10:20 p.m.
